I took my wife here this evening and the sushi was astounding!! The service was incredible and friendly and we got the chance to try something new because of the kindness of the chef with all of his explanations.

The restaurant is tucked away at the south end of McCallum road so we had to make special note to try it on our next night off together. We sampled multiple dishes so we could get a feeling of what they had to offer. Our table was packed with a variety of dishes ranging from their soups to their rolls and then their noodles.

Easy contender for champion was the won ton soup which, take warning, has more of an onion flavor to the base. I adored this but could see some patrons being surprised by the flavor. Next up we sampled the beef yakisoba which was presented in a great moon shaped dish that really brought a smile to my face. The flavors of the noodles and vegetables were brought out by the sweet marinated beef that melted in my mouth. I was absolutely stunned. This dish by itself would make a fantastic lunch idea if you are ever in a hurry and need something healthy, substantial and well priced.

Now an old favorite, the caterpillar roll. The chef passed this onto our table and explained his method of rolling there sushi to capture flavor and bountiful amounts of filling. I pretended to understand but was far to preoccupied devouring the rolls. Stunning.

My wife attacked the assorted tempura that we ordered and I was astonished to find that it was not overly greasy which seems to be the standard amongst other establishments. The flavoring was on point as well.

My salmon sashimi is basically the stuff of legends. It was tender and mouth watery and was plated with lemon and Subtle cucumber to just even out the entirety of the dish.

I’ve taken special note of how we were greeted and how we were escorted when we left. This place has the most abundant customer service and welcoming atmosphere. I’m even told they are a family run establishment which hits close to my heart. This is some of the best sushi I have had since I was in Japan all those years ago. The flavors and the kindness brought memories back to me and I cannot wait to return. Make this place your new stop and hit them up. There was hair in my food! See below...

Food here is standard westernized Japanese fare. The portions are fine and reasonably priced. I ordered their California Roll Box (it includes miso soup, salad, chicken teriyaki, 4 pieces california roll, and tempuras).

I have a few comments, though:

(a) The California roll needs some good roll'n as it breaks easily when grabbed by a chopstick.

(b) About the hair... I found a roughly one-inch length hair as I was about to finish my meal. I found the hair along with the chicken teriyaki.

The owner reasoned out that the lady in the kitchen has hair net and that her hair is long. The owner also wear head gear. Fine. The owner reasoned out that the guy making the sushi, while he did not wear head covering, has short hair shorter than 1 inch. Fine. So where did the hair come from? Anyway he apologized and tried to give me a discount. I said no and paid the full amount.

Heard a lot of nice review about this place so I decided to order the first time. I got a “Poke Bowl” on Uber Eats for 18$ and I gotta say this is the worst thing I have ordered in my whole life. The dish description is (“Cubed salmon, tuna, avocado and other ingredients with poke sauce. Items are served with miso and rice” Firstly, where is avocado? And what even are the “other ingredients” as I only see cucumbers. Secondly, WHERE is the miso? And the “poke sauce” is just soy sauce. The portion of both protein and rice is underwhelming. And the fish is also not fresh at all, they tasted mushy. And on top of everything, they gave me NO SPOON to eat the rice, only chopsticks… There was NOTHING good about this other and the price is 18$? It was definitely a scam! I am heavily disappointed and don’t even want to go try other dishes from here.

The best sushi restaurant I've visited east of the Fraser River. I was visiting from Surrey and was blown away by the explosion of flavours, from the fresh ingredients to the succulent sauces. The Toro Nigiri and Spicy Tuna roll were made with extremely fresh cuts of fish that melt in your mouth. The rice was cooked perfectly and paired well with the fish. The chicken roll was delicious as well. It was nice and crispy, the teriyaki sauce had a very subtle sweetness that provided great balance with the other flavours. I received complimentary miso soup, and it was surprisingly one of the best miso I've had in many years. The service and food were phenomenal! Thank you for the lovely lunch, I will definitely visit again in the future.
